CHANGE FOR CHILDREN ASSOCIATION (CFCA) is an Alberta-based, charity with 33 years of experience working for sustainable, community development in Latin America and Africa and providing a comprehensive global education program in Canada. CFCA is lead by a volunteer Board of Directors and a small, flat-structured core staff which includes: International Projects Program Manager, Education/Public Engagement Program Manager and Funds Development Program Manager. CFCA’s projects and programming are funded by private donors, government grants, foundations, fundraising events, and campaigns.
